Hiya Pete

We will be heading near to Forest Lake when we go to Oz early next year. My Sister-in-law lives very near there and she has said to me in the past that Forest Lake is really nice. As far as I can gather it is a ready made community with its own lake (obviously), recreational areas and an excellent college (private but they do have scholarships).
I think it is about 30 minutes by car from Brisbane itself and 40 minutes to the coast
Try looking at www.360tours.com.au which, if you scroll down to the near the bottom of the home page, has a virtual tour of Forest Lake. Looks nice.

Also, house prices start at about $270,000 for a 3 bed lowset or about $330,000 for a 4 bed but I don't think that you get too much land with that. Have a look at www.realestate.com.au.

Forest Lake (Brisbane)?

If yes me and the other half have set up home in Forest Lake and we have no complaints at the moment with the place (been here just over a year now). Most of the houses are pretty new brick and tile places blocks range from 400m2 up to 1500m2 although larger plots are available if you look. Prices still seem to be rising here at the moment ours (4 beds 2 bathrooms) was on the market for 328k next door (3 beds 2 bathrooms) has just gone on the market for 345k. If you have little ones there is a state and private school here which both seem to have good reps which is good to know. The local shopping mall has all the usual suspects present and there is Mt Ommaney, Jindalee and Indooroopilly (huge) shopping centres all pretty close for other more specialist shops.
